什么数据库只能查询摘要
-
只能查询摘要的数据库是一种特殊类型的数据库,它的设计初衷是为了提供高效的信息检索和摘要提取功能。这种数据库通常用于处理大规模的文本数据,并且能够根据用户的查询条件返回与查询相关的摘要信息。
以下是关于只能查询摘要的数据库的一些特点和应用场景:
-
摘要索引:只能查询摘要的数据库通常会使用一种特殊的索引结构,例如倒排索引,来加速查询和摘要提取的过程。这种索引结构能够快速定位包含查询关键词的文档,并且能够返回与查询相关的摘要信息。
-
摘要提取:只能查询摘要的数据库能够根据用户的查询条件,从大量的文本数据中提取与查询相关的摘要信息。这些摘要信息通常是文档的关键词、摘要、摘要长度等。
-
高效检索:只能查询摘要的数据库能够通过使用特殊的索引和查询算法,实现快速的信息检索和摘要提取功能。用户可以通过输入关键词或者查询条件,获取与查询相关的摘要信息。
-
应用场景:只能查询摘要的数据库适用于许多应用场景,例如新闻聚合、文本分析、知识图谱构建等。在这些场景中,用户通常需要从大量的文本数据中提取与查询相关的摘要信息,以便快速了解文本内容或者进行进一步的分析。
-
优点和局限性:只能查询摘要的数据库具有高效的检索和摘要提取功能,但是其局限性在于只能返回摘要信息,而无法提供完整的文本内容。因此,在某些应用场景下,用户可能需要使用其他类型的数据库来获取完整的文本内容。
1年前 -
-
没有特定的数据库只能查询摘要,但有些数据库或搜索引擎提供了只能查询摘要的功能。
在大多数数据库中,可以通过使用查询语句来获取完整的数据记录,而不仅仅是摘要。这些数据库包括关系型数据库(如MySQL、Oracle、SQL Server等)和非关系型数据库(如MongoDB、Cassandra等)。
然而,有些情况下,我们可能只对数据记录的摘要信息感兴趣,而不需要查看完整的数据记录。在这种情况下,一些搜索引擎或数据库提供了只能查询摘要的功能。
例如,许多全文搜索引擎(如Elasticsearch、Solr等)提供了高亮显示匹配关键词的摘要功能。用户可以输入关键词进行搜索,搜索引擎会返回包含关键词的摘要信息,并将匹配的关键词高亮显示。这样用户可以通过摘要信息快速浏览搜索结果,而不需要查看完整的文档。
此外,一些专门的摘要生成工具也可以从大量文本中自动生成摘要信息。这些工具通常基于文本摘要算法,通过提取关键句子或关键词来生成文本的摘要。用户可以将需要摘要的文本输入到这些工具中,生成对应的摘要信息。
总而言之,虽然没有特定的数据库只能查询摘要,但一些搜索引擎或摘要生成工具提供了只能查询摘要的功能,以满足用户对摘要信息的需求。
1年前 -
一种只能查询摘要的数据库是全文索引数据库。全文索引数据库是一种特殊的数据库系统,其主要目的是为了快速搜索和查询大量文本数据。与传统的关系型数据库不同,全文索引数据库采用了特殊的索引技术来实现高效的全文搜索功能。
下面是全文索引数据库的工作原理和操作流程的详细解释:
-
数据导入:首先,将要查询的文本数据导入全文索引数据库中。这些文本数据可以是文章、新闻、博客等各种形式的文本内容。
-
文本分词:全文索引数据库会对导入的文本数据进行分词处理。分词是将文本内容按照一定的规则拆分成一个个独立的词语或词组的过程。分词的目的是为了后续的索引和搜索操作提供更精确的结果。
-
创建索引:在分词完成后,全文索引数据库会根据分词结果创建索引。索引是一种数据结构,用于快速定位和访问文本数据。通常,全文索引数据库会创建多个索引,每个索引对应一个分词结果。
-
搜索操作:当用户发起查询请求时,全文索引数据库会根据用户提供的关键词在索引中进行搜索。搜索操作会找出包含关键词的文本数据,并返回相关的摘要结果。
-
摘要生成:全文索引数据库会根据搜索结果生成相应的摘要信息。摘要是对搜索结果的简要描述,通常包括关键词的上下文信息和其他相关的文本片段。
-
结果展示:最后,全文索引数据库将摘要信息返回给用户,并展示在用户界面上。用户可以根据摘要信息快速了解搜索结果,并决定是否需要查看完整的文本内容。
需要注意的是,全文索引数据库只能查询摘要,而无法查询完整的文本内容。这是因为全文索引数据库为了提高查询效率,通常会对文本内容进行压缩和优化处理,以节省存储空间和提高查询速度。因此,全文索引数据库只能返回摘要信息,而无法提供完整的文本内容。如果需要查看完整的文本内容,用户可以根据摘要信息进行进一步的操作,例如点击链接或按钮来查看完整的文本内容。
1年前 -